Rosenblatt Securities reiterated their buy rating on shares of Lumentum (NASDAQ:LITE - Free Report) in a report issued on Friday,Benzinga reports. They currently have a $110.00 price target on the technology company's stock.
Other equities research analysts have also issued reports about the stock. Needham & Company LLC restated a "buy" rating and set a $110.00 price objective on shares of Lumentum in a report on Thursday, January 9th. Susquehanna lifted their price target on Lumentum from $80.00 to $115.00 and gave the company a "positive" rating in a research note on Friday, November 8th. Barclays raised Lumentum from an "underweight" rating to an "overweight" rating and upped their price objective for the stock from $80.00 to $125.00 in a research report on Friday, January 17th. Morgan Stanley cut their target price on Lumentum from $83.00 to $81.00 and set an "equal weight" rating on the stock in a research note on Friday, January 31st. Finally, Northland Securities raised their price target on shares of Lumentum from $45.00 to $60.00 and gave the stock a "market perform" rating in a research note on Friday, November 8th.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, four have given a hold rating and nine have assigned a buy rating to the company. According to MarketBeat, the stock currently has a consensus rating of "Hold" and a consensus target price of $88.07.

Lumentum Trading Down 2.3 %
LITE stock traded down $1.88 during midday trading on Friday, hitting $80.06. 1,279,867 shares of the company's st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 2,447,886. Lumentum has a one year low of $38.28 and a one year high of $104.00.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.87, a quick ratio of 4.04 and a current ratio of 5.36. The company has a market cap of $5.50 billion, a PE ratio of -10.42 and a beta of 0.94. The stock's fifty day moving average price is $87.59 and its 200-day moving average price is $71.95.
Lumentum (NASDAQ:LITE -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 13th. The technology company reported ($0.14)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.27 by ($0.41). Lumentum had a negative net margin of 36.98% and a negative return on equity of 7.00%. Research analysts predict that Lumentum will post -0.04 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Lumentum Holdings Inc manufactures and sells optical and photonic products in the Americas, the Asia-Pacific,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. The company operates through two segments: Optical Communications (OpComms) and Commercial Lasers (Lasers). The OpComms segment offers components, modules, and subsystems that enable the transmission and transport of video, audio, and data over high-capacity fiber optic cables.
